KPMG International Limited, commonly known as KPMG, is one of the largest professional services networks in the world, recognized as one of the "Big Four" accounting firms alongside Deloitte, P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C), and Ernst & Young (EY). KPMG provides a comprehensive range of professional services primarily focused on three core areas: Audit and Assurance, Tax Services, and Advisory Services. Their Audit and Assurance services include financial statement audits, regulatory audits, and other assurance services. The Tax Services cover various aspects such as corporate tax, indirect tax, international tax, and transfer pricing. Meanwhile, their Advisory Services encompass management consulting, risk consulting, deal advisory, and other related services.
